Calculating the root mean square of all pixels for each band in an image using the Pillow library

Prasad Naik
Updated on 18-Mar-2021 07:19:49

828 Views

In this program, we will calculate the rms (root mean square) of all the pixels in each channel using the Pillow library. There are a total three channels in an image and therefore, we will get a list of three values.Original ImageAlgorithmStep 1: Import the Image and ImageStat libraries. Step 2: Open the image. Step 3: Pass the image to the stat function of the imagestat class. Step 4: Print the root mean square of the pixels.Example Codefrom PIL import Image, ImageStat im = Image.open('image_test.jpg') stat = ImageStat.Stat(im) print(stat.rms)Output[104.86876722259062, 96.13661429330132, 91.8480515464677]
